36 health workers of Makwanpur catch COVID-19

BAGMATI, Jan 19: As many as 36 doctors and health workers of a government hospital in Makwanpur have tested positive for the novel coronavirus.

PCR tests conducted from last Friday till today saw 36 health workers infected by the deadly virus, according to the Hospital Development Committee Chairman Rajesh Prasain. Among them, four are doctors, 11 nurses and 13 laboratory health workers, and eight staff. 


The hospital administration has requested the people to come to the hospital for treatment only if it is urgent as coronavirus infection is high in Makwanpur.
